The conveyancing process in simple steps

Short file notes. Plain updates. You always know what happens next.

1

Contract review and legal checks

We check the title, planning details, special conditions, and anything that could slow the purchase or put your deposit at risk.

2

Mortgage and survey coordination

We deal with the lender's solicitor, review survey findings, and keep the paperwork aligned so the file does not stall.

3

Pre-closing and snag list review

For new-build contracts South Dublin buyers rely on, we chase completion items and push snag points back before handover.

4

Completion and registration

Once funds are ready, we complete the transfer, register the title, and deal with the last formalities after keys are handed over.

5

Post-purchase advice

We can help with wills, future ownership changes, and the planning issues that often come up after you move in.

Yes. If you are bidding on a property in Tallaght or nearby, instructing early gives us time to review the title, the contract terms, and any special conditions before you are locked in.

A snag list records defects or unfinished items in a new build. We use it to push for proper completion before handover, not after you have moved in and the pressure is on.

It depends on the lender, the title, and the other side's paperwork. A clean file can move quickly, while a new-build or chain-linked purchase needs more time.
